7-Day Itinerary: Exploring Canada

Monday, November 13: Vancouver, British Columbia

Start your trip in Vancouver, a beautiful coastal city located in British Columbia. In the morning, take a leisurely walk through Stanley Park, an urban oasis offering stunning views of the surrounding mountains and the Pacific Ocean. In the afternoon, visit Granville Island, a vibrant public market where you can indulge in local food, browse artisan shops, and enjoy live performances. As the evening sets in, explore Gastown, Vancouver's oldest neighborhood known for its charming cobblestone streets, trendy boutiques, and excellent dining options.

  • Stanley Park: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Granville Island: Estimated cost - Varies,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Gastown: Estimated cost - Varies, Time spent - 2-3 hours
Tuesday, November 14: Banff National Park, Alberta

Travel to Banff National Park, a breathtaking natural wonder located in the Canadian Rockies. In the morning, hike to the stunning Lake Louise and marvel at its turquoise waters surrounded by majestic mountains. In the afternoon, explore the town of Banff and visit the Banff National Park Museum to learn about the park's history and wildlife. As the evening approaches, take a relaxing soak in the Banff Upper Hot Springs, offering panoramic views of the surrounding mountains.

  • Lake Louise: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Banff National Park Museum: Estimated cost - $10,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Banff Upper Hot Springs: Estimated cost - $8, Time spent - 1-2 hours
Wednesday, November 15: Toronto, Ontario

Head to Toronto, the vibrant capital of Ontario. In the morning, explore the iconic CN Tower, where you can enjoy breathtaking views of the city skyline and even try the EdgeWalk for an exhilarating experience. In the afternoon, visit the Royal Ontario Museum to discover its vast collection of art, culture, and natural history. In the evening, wander through the charming Distillery District, known for its cobblestone streets, art galleries, and unique shops.

  • CN Tower: Estimated cost - $38,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Royal Ontario Museum: Estimated cost - $20,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Distillery District: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2-3 hours
Thursday, November 16: Quebec City, Quebec

Travel to Quebec City, a UNESCO World Heritage site and the capital of Quebec province. In the morning, explore Old Quebec, a charming neighborhood filled with narrow cobblestone streets and historic architecture. Visit the iconic Chateau Frontenac and take a stroll along Dufferin Terrace offering panoramic views of the St. Lawrence River. In the afternoon, visit the historic Plains of Abraham, where an important battle took place, and learn about its significance. As the evening sets in, indulge in French cuisine at one of the local restaurants.

  • Old Quebec: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Chateau Frontenac: Estimated cost - Free (unless staying),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Plains of Abraham: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 1-2 hours
Friday, November 17: Halifax, Nova Scotia

Fly to Halifax, the capital of Nova Scotia. In the morning, explore the historic waterfront and visit the Maritime Museum of the Atlantic to learn about the city's maritime heritage. In the afternoon, take a leisurely walk along the scenic Point Pleasant Park, offering beautiful views of the harbor. As the evening approaches, head to the North End of Halifax to experience the city's vibrant food scene, with numerous restaurants and breweries to choose from.

  • Maritime Museum of the Atlantic: Estimated cost - $10,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Point Pleasant Park: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• North End Food Scene: Estimated cost - Varies, Time spent - 2-3 hours
Saturday, November 18: Niagara Falls, Ontario

Take a day trip to Niagara Falls, one of the world's most famous natural wonders. In the morning, experience the power of the falls up close on a Maid of the Mist boat tour. In the afternoon, explore Clifton Hill, a bustling street filled with attractions, souvenir shops, and restaurants. As the evening sets in, enjoy the nightly illumination of the falls and catch a breathtaking fireworks display.

  • Maid of the Mist: Estimated cost - $25.95,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Clifton Hill: Estimated cost - Varies,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Evening Illumination and Fireworks: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 1-2 hours
Sunday, November 19: Victoria, British Columbia

Fly to Victoria, the capital city of British Columbia, located on Vancouver Island. In the morning, explore the famous Butchart Gardens, a stunning display of floral beauty. In the afternoon, visit the Royal BC Museum to learn about the province's history and indigenous cultures. As the evening approaches, take a stroll along the Inner Harbour and admire the Parliament Buildings lit up at night.

  • Butchart Gardens: Estimated cost - $35,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Royal BC Museum: Estimated cost - $26,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Inner Harbour: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 1-2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Canada, don't miss out on these hidden gems and local favorites:

1. Tofino, British Columbia: A picturesque coastal town known for its beautiful beaches and excellent surfing opportunities.

2. Peggy's Cove, Nova Scotia: A charming fishing village famous for its iconic lighthouse and rugged coastal scenery.

3. Gros Morne National Park, Newfoundland and Labrador: A UNESCO World Heritage site offering stunning landscapes, hiking trails, and unique geological formations.

4. Churchill, Manitoba: The "Polar Bear Capital of the World," where you can take a thrilling polar bear tour and witness these magnificent creatures in their natural habitat.

5. Whistler, British Columbia: A world-renowned ski resort town offering breathtaking mountain views, outdoor activities, and a vibrant village atmosphere.
